The principal is the primary leader of Gray Road Christian School (GRCS), responsible for promoting academic excellence in the classrooms and carrying out biblical ministry with teachers, staff, students, and families, in line with GRBC’s mission to serve its members and community.
Job Responsibility:
Lead the school ministry in instructional effectiveness for all students (preK3-6th grade)
Shepherd faculty, staff, students, and families as a ministry of Gray Road Baptist Church (GRBC)
Lead and continuously evaluate the overall preK3–6th grade program
Oversee all instructional areas to ensure lesson plans and activities align with the school’s purpose and goals
Complete and update curriculum mapping, oversee the selection, and evaluate the effectiveness of curriculum resources
Create a master schedule for the elementary school grade
Lead in developing and coordinating educational resources
Oversee the GRCS resource teacher (or outside services) to serve students with learning disabilities
Coordinate student evaluations and testing with teachers
Assist teachers with student discipline and academic problems
Oversee the planning and execution of special events and field trips
Maintain regular teaching training and work to provide continuing education opportunities
Lead in the development of new educational programs for the school
Ensure GRCS completes full ACSI accreditation on time and maintains all accreditation requirements
Oversee the annual renewal process for receiving state vouchers
Oversee the development of the annual school budget
Approve purchase orders and other spending for elementary school needs
Oversee ordering of supplies and distribution to classrooms
Support and promote fundraisers
Promote transparency and maintain accountability with GRBC leadership
Recruit, orient, and supervise all faculty and staff
Perform teacher evaluations
Recruit substitute teachers and other potential future faculty
Prepare contracts for faculty
Consult with elders on hiring, discipline, and dismissal of faculty
Communicate regularly and clearly to faculty and staff
Nurture staff relationships
Teach, train, and lead in biblical care for one another, as well as conflict resolution
Publicize GRCS in the community to gain enrollment
Manage the placement of students
Organize enrollment packets
Conduct parent conferences when significant student issues arise
Supervise the proper management of student records
Seek to honor the Lord in all of life and be an example to others
Contribute to clear communication with school ministry families
Work with church staff to coordinate room and resource use
Submit timely requests for major improvement projects
Organize weekly chapel services
Oversee crisis coordination for emergency situations
Coordinate and lead all staff meetings
Meet with the senior pastor on a regular basis
Meet with the elders monthly
Provide reports on the state of the school to the church family in quarterly members’ meetings
Requirements:
Daily walk in personal holiness as described in Colossians 3:5-14
Be in full agreement with the GRBC Statement of Faith
Be a member of GRBC and actively involved in church life
Preferably a Master’s degree, but at minimum a Bachelor’s in education, with a willingness for continued learning
ACSI Principal or Head of School certification is preferred
Preferably 10 years of teaching/administration experience in a formal education setting
Love for classroom education and biblical discipleship
Committed to the authority and sufficiency of the Bible
Committed to biblical counseling (If the candidate has no training in biblical counseling, we will require it as part of employment.)
Committed to lifelong learning, staying informed of changes in theory, practice, and standards of education
